Broccoli Detox Soup
Ingredients:
2.5 cups of broccoli florets
3 celery stalks, finely chopped
1 onion, finely chopped
1 cup of kale or spinach
2 carrots, peeled and finely chopped
2 cups vegetable or bone broth
½ teaspoon sea salt
Juice of ½ lemon
2 tablespoons of coconut oil
2 tablespoons collagen (optional)
Instructions:
First, heat the coconut oil in a pot, then add the onions, celery stalks, and broccoli. Cook for 5 minutes, stirring occasionally.
Add the stock and bring the stock to a simmer, about 5 minutes, until it is finally soft and blended.
Blend until the soup is smooth and thick.

Red Lentil Detox Soup
Ingredients:
¼ cup coconut oil, olive oil, or ghee
2 large sweet potatoes, peeled and chopped
1 apple, peeled and chopped
1 small white onion, chopped
2 large carrots, peeled and chopped
½ cup red lentils, rinsed
½ teaspoon ground cumin
½ teaspoon chili powder
½ teaspoon paprika
4.5 cups bone or vegetable broth
1-inch fresh ginger, peeled and minced
Sea salt and black pepper to taste
Coconut cream for topping, optional
Instructions:
First, warm up oil on medium heat. In the pot, add chopped sweet potatoes, carrots, apple, and onion.
Make sure the apples and vegetables are cooked until the onions are crystallized, about 10 minutes.
Add lentils, ginger, cumin, chili powder, paprika, and broth to the pot. Let the soup boil and then simmer until everything softens, about half an hour.
Blend soup until it is even and thick.
Pour blend in the pot again. Let it simmer and add water if needed.
Finally, season it well and finish with coconut cream to taste.
